Slow Cooker Breakfast Burrito Recipe
Video
Ingredients
- 2 lbs breakfast sausage
- 10 oz frozen hash browns
- 2.5 cups cheddar cheese shredded
- 1 cup milk
- 12 eggs
- salt to taste
optional:
- 1/2 white onion chopped
- sriracha
- 1 bell pepper
Instructions
Prep:
- Brown breakfast sausage in a frying pan over medium heat. If adding chopped onion, add it in.
- Dice peppers.
- Whisk eggs with milk and salt + pepper to taste.
Slow Cooker Breakfast Burrito Instructions:
- Coat inside of slow cooker with cooking spray.
- Spread hash browns in the bottom.
- Add cooked breakfast sausage, peppers and cheese, stir to mix.
- Pour egg mixture over the top of everything.
- Cook on high for 3 hours or on low for 6-8 hours.
- Serve with warm tortillas, sour cream, fresh pico de gallo, avocado and salsa.

Do you thaw the hashbrowns first?
No, I just throw them in frozen!

My crockpot is very hot on LOW, so it was done by about 4 hrs (cooked from about 10 pm to 2 am), so I switched it to warm until breakfast time and it was well-received.

If frozen, how would you reheat?
I thaw them in the fridge overnight, and pop them in the microwave for a few minutes until they are hot all the way through! You can also thaw them in the microwave while you heat. Either way they are delicious!

Looks great! CAN you freeze the burritos?
Yeah, you totally can! Just let them fully cool, then wrap them up tight with a couple layers of cling wrap. They should stay good in the freezer for a month or two!
